VBA formatovanievanie Vyřešeno

Programy pro práci v kanceláři (Word, Excel, Access…=>Office)

Moderátor: Mods_senior

tsibee
nováček
Příspěvky: 34
Registrován: duben 18
Pohlaví: Muž
Stav:
Offline

VBA formatovanievanie  Vyřešeno

Příspěvekod tsibee » 09 led 2019 11:18

Ahojte,

bol by niekto ochotný mi pomôct odraziť sa od nasledovného (napísať makro - makro si potom upravim podla vtasnych potrieb)?
Mam tabuľku (viď. v prílohe ) v stlpci A si nejaké čísla (čísla s boldom sú fixné, bez Boldu Variabilné).
Potrebujem aby tabuľku s formátoval (farebnú výplň) tak ako je to v stlpci C), t.j. od 110 do 120 zelena vypln, od 120 do 130 cervena vypln do 130 do 140 zelena vypln od 140 do 150 cervena vypln .... atd.

a aby to nebolo take jednoduche, tak zo zadania vyplyva ze su nejake zelene a cervene oblasti a podla tych oblasti sa zlucia bunky vo vedlajsom stlpci.

Ešte na upresnenie, čísla s Boldom 110,120,130 ... sú fixné v tom zmysle, že čísla sa nemenia a idú v tom poradí za sebou , ale ich umiestnenie v rámci stlpca sa mení . čísla bez Boldu t.j. menia sa aj čísla aj ich počet.
Inak napísané medzi boldovým číslom 110 a 120 môže byť raz 5 bezboldových čísiela a inokedy 6,7 .. .

Moja predstava je nejak taká , že by bol Range("X:Y") , kde X = adresa bunky "110 Bold" a Y= adresa bunky "120 Bold"


Vopred vdaka za kazdu pomoc.
Přílohy
formatovanie test.xlsm
(9.8 KiB) Staženo 22 x
Naposledy upravil(a) tsibee dne 09 led 2019 12:58, celkem upraveno 4 x.

Reklama
Uživatelský avatar
atari
Level 6
Level 6
Příspěvky: 3195
Registrován: říjen 08
Pohlaví: Muž
Stav:
Offline

Re: VBA formatovanievanie

Příspěvekod atari » 09 led 2019 12:13

Já makro neudělám, ale rozhodně doporučím jednu věc. Zruš sloučené buňky. V tomto případě nejsou potřeba. Lze to řešit formátováním. Sloučené buňky obecně způsobují problémy a neočekávané chování excelu. A hlavně pokud je chceš obsluhovat přes VBA, tak to by byly zmatky ...


Zpět na “Kancelářské balíky”

Kdo je online

Uživatelé prohlížející si toto fórum: Žádní registrovaní uživatelé a 7 hostů